Borderlands 4’s Dead ECHOs Podcast Sends Two Scammers Into Pandora’s Chaos
Gearbox's first scripted narrative podcast follows an ECHO operator and a mysterious partner as they uncover a corporate conspiracy.

Gearbox has introduced Borderlands: Dead ECHOs, a scripted narrative podcast set in the chaotic Borderlands universe. The first episode is available now, with new chapters scheduled to arrive weekly over the next couple of months, according to the official Steam announcement.
The story takes place in Pandora’s rough badlands, where Watts, a frustrated DAHL ECHO Operator, earns extra money by selling secrets found in undeliverable ECHO logs. His side business takes a sharp turn when Junie, a stranger with ambitious ideas, helps him escape trouble.
The pair soon form an unlikely partnership. Junie pushes Watts toward a Robin Hood-style approach to their criminal operation, but their attempts to profit from hidden information attract dangerous attention. Mercenaries, outlaws, and DAHL’s corporate hit squad all become part of the mess.
At the center of that corporate threat is Vivian Proctor, a power-hungry rogue executive who commands DAHL’s deadly assassins. What begins as a scheme built around easy money and shaky trust gradually exposes a much larger coup involving cyborg killers.
Where to hear Dead ECHOs
The opening episode is available on Spotify, Amazon Music, Apple Podcasts, iHeartRadio, and Pandora, as well as YouTube. The limited series will add another piece of Pandora’s story each week.
